Description
The Town of Shelburne is seeking proposals for the lease, with an option to purchase, of the Visitor Information Centre located at the corner of King Street and Dock Street in downtown Shelburne, Nova Scotia. The objective is to activate the VIC as a productive commercial space that generates revenue, serves the public interest, and contributes to the vitality of the Shelburne waterfront. This procurement is conducted under the Nova Scotia Municipal Government Act and the Town's Surplus Land Policy. The process is competitive and open to qualified respondents.
